FASHION CAMP - by L.

Hi Mum,

The fashion camp is great! We can do a lot of things here. I like the sewing machine and the designing of clothes. We also have a lunch break after the sewing lesson. After lunch we go to needle-work, painting or designing again.
At the camp, we have to follow some rules. We have to clean our rooms. We have to go to bed at ten pm. And all the kids have to help in the kitchen. But we don't have to get up early in the morning and that's fine.
Yesterday we made a trip to the fashion museum in the city-centre. It was fantastic!
Tomorrow we will make a fashion show with our hand-made clothes. I'm really looking forward to that!
I hope to see you soon.
Love,
L.

Questions to consider:
1) What's the differnce between "I must listen to her" and "I have to listen to her"?
2) Where does the "often" go?
     a) We have often pizza for lunch.   
     b) We often have pizza for lunch.
3) Are "we can make a lot of things" and "we can do a lot of things" interchangable (the same)?
